What Is a Casino?

The casino is a place where people gamble and play games of chance. Casinos are regulated and licensed by governmental authorities to ensure fair play and prevent criminal activities. They also provide a variety of other services to their patrons, such as restaurants, bars, and entertainment events. Some casinos offer hotels and other accommodations as part of their integrated resorts, providing a complete experience for guests.

Diverse Games

Casinos offer a wide range of games that appeal to different interests and preferences. From the simplicity of slot machines to the strategy of table games like poker, there’s something for everyone. In addition, many casinos have jackpots and prize promotions, which can add a level of excitement to the gaming experience.

Meeting New People

Casinos are social hubs that bring together people from all walks of life. Whether you’re playing a game or enjoying a drink at the bar, you’ll likely meet others who have similar interests and may even become friends. The social aspect of a casino can make it an ideal spot for group outings and celebrations.

Many casinos host a variety of high-quality entertainment events, such as concerts and comedy shows. These events can add a great deal of value to a visit, and often draw in crowds from all over the world. This entertainment is another way that casinos can stand out from other gambling destinations. The Crown in Melbourne, for example, is known for its wide selection of casino games, a dedicated poker room, upscale restaurants and bars, and world-class entertainment venues.
